> Curing cancer sounds insane, but it's also a research problem, I just don't buy the AI labs approach to this stuff. Like, unless we can basically simulate the entirety of human biology, I don't really see how LLMs can make progress here. Maths is different as it doesn't require a real-world interface, and programming already (by definition) can be simulated on a computer. Without that, I can't see much (if any) pro…

I'm a noob on this topic, but I think drug discovery is more amenable to this structurally than other problems. Simulating biology is what we were doing with protein folding before Alphafold, and the search space was far too large to find stuff in reasonable timeframes. Alphafold showed that you could take a physical process and make a neural net clever enough to learn just enough structure that it starts finding things we might care about, and still physically accurate, much faster.

Drug discovery is similar AFAIK. The space of possibilities is even larger than protein folding, but it's structurally similar enough that I think AI will help to make progress on the discovery side. Actually getting the drug tested and approved is another matter though for sure.
